from plotly.offline import plot, iplot
import plotly.graph_objs as go
import plotly
keys = ["a", "b", "c"]
values = [1, 2, 3]
iplot({"data": [go.Bar(x=keys, y=values)], "layout": go.Layout(title="Sample Bar Chart")})

I tried this code in PyCharm and it works. Also, interactions work with the plot. Strangely the code didn’t work in JupyterLab for me. I think I would need to install the widget.

